☐ Step 7 — Turnstile Counter Signing Key (Falcrest Arena). Before sealing the envelope, confirm the GateTally counter module at Falcrest Arena has been re-keyed and the old signing material destroyed in the presence of two witnesses. New team members: verify both witness initials appear on the log sheet. Record the recovery passphrase exactly as spoken below.

recovery phrase for fahog-yahif: wenael-fraox

Handover: Ledgefern payments flaky tests

For review context: the flaky integration tests trace back to the sandbox processor timing out under parallel runs, not to the retry logic itself. I've pinned the suite to serial execution and raised the timeout. Please review against the test environment settings, which are as follows.

config for tagaf-bawif:
[norok]
host = norok.ordinworks.local
user = norok_svc
database = norok_prod

## Changed defaults

Heads up: the Ledgerline tax-rate lookup cache now defaults to a 15-minute TTL instead of 24 hours. Turns out rates in the Veldt County sandbox were going stale mid-demo, which was embarrassing. Eviction is now LRU rather than FIFO, and the cache warms on boot. If you're reviewing, check that nothing hardcodes the old TTL. The new defaults land as follows.

deployment values, bajop-taweg:
holwyn:
  log_level: debug
  metrics_host: metrics.holwyn.zemvarsys.internal
  pool_size: 32

**Handover Note — Facilities Desk, Wexhall House**

Priya, before you start Monday: the lost-badge procedure changed last week. Staff reporting a lost badge must complete the amber form, show photo ID, and have their old badge deactivated in Passguard before a replacement is printed. Do not issue day passes as a workaround — that caused two audit flags last quarter. While their replacement prints, escort them through the side door using the desk code below.

door code, tajof-kageg: bdg-QVDCE-3